    <value>A hand-coloured etching and engraving on pasteboard of the pips; seven large, shovel/sword-like black objects with serrated edges and a snake wound around the hilt. A border of a leek and mistletoe with other plant stems tied with an orange bow at lower centre. The card is unnumbered. From a pack of 52 playing cards which employs fanciful suits based on French and German models themed according to the countries of the United Kingdom: England (Acorns), Scotland (Diamonds), Wales (Spades) and Ireland (Hearts). The British Museum has a set of these cards (1848,1209.296-349) which includes an uncoloured title-card printed with the publisher's details as follows: 'Baker &amp; Co's Eclectic Cards. For England, Ireland, Scotland &amp; Wales. Sold Wholesale and Retail at their Manufactory, No. 2 King Arthur or New Card Court, York Street, Black Friar's Road, London.</value>
